Ubisoft did its part to hype Assassin's Creed Mirage and guarantee that it would sell well. For the most part, thereviews seem to describe it exactly as it is - a throwback game to simpler times that also shows the need for the series to evolve. And, while Mirage is likely to sell well based on this premise alone, Ubisoft might have just stuck a dagger in its foot with a reviled last-minute addition to the game.

recently unearthed what appeared to be a post-launch integration of the ever-controversial anti-piracy DRM tecnology, Denuvo.

The decision and its subsequent rollout shortly after the reviews went online raise pertinent questions about breaching consumer trust and transparency as well as unscrupulous industry practices.
